Joel White, DDS, MS, will receive the Outstanding Clinician Award at this year’s Research and Clinical Excellence Day.
Dr. White, longtime faculty member in Preventive and Restorative Dental Sciences, is the ninth recipient of the award, now bestowed every other year. He chairs the Division of Preclinical Education, Biomaterials and Engineering, and is a provider in the General Dentistry Faculty Clinic of UCSF Dental Center.
Recipients of the Outstanding Clinician Award are recognized by their peers within the School for their profound depth of knowledge in their field of practice, by a willingness to acquire and disseminate new knowledge, by their commitment to professionalism, and their demonstrated ability to provide care that is of the highest quality.
Research and Clinical Excellence Day, 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. Oct. 11 in Cole Hall (lunch and poster session in Millberry Union gymnasium), will feature Isabelle Lombaert, PhD, of the University of Michigan School of Dentistry, as plenary speaker. The John C. Greene Society — the School of Dentistry’s student research organization — will name its Mentor of the Year as well.
